欢迎光临
我们一直在努力
广告
广告
广告
广告
广告
广告
广告
广告
广告
广告
广告
广告
广告

掌握云服务器负载均衡技术:提升应用性能的关键

掌握云服务器负载均衡技术:提升应用性能的关键

一、引言

随着云计算技术的不断发展,越来越多的企业和个人开始将应用部署到云服务器上。

随着业务规模的不断扩大,单台云服务器可能无法承受大量的并发请求,导致应用性能下降,甚至出现服务中断的情况。

为了解决这一问题,云服务器负载均衡技术应运而生。

本文将从负载均衡技术的基本原理、类型、应用场景以及实施方法等方面进行详细阐述,帮助读者更好地掌握这一关键技术,以提升应用性能。

二、负载均衡技术的基本原理

负载均衡技术是一种将网络请求分散到多个服务器上的技术,以提高系统的整体性能和可靠性。

当客户端发起请求时,负载均衡器会根据一定的策略将请求转发给后端服务器处理。

通过分散请求负载,可以避免单台服务器过载,从而提高系统的并发处理能力和稳定性。

三、负载均衡技术的类型

1. DNS负载均衡

DNS负载均衡是一种基于DNS域名系统的负载均衡技术。

通过在DNS记录中配置多个IP地址,当客户端发起请求时,DNS服务器会根据配置的IP地址列表随机返回一个IP地址,从而将请求分散到不同的服务器上。

2. 反向代理负载均衡

反向代理负载均衡通过部署反向代理服务器,将客户端请求转发给后端真实服务器。

反向代理服务器根据配置的策略,将请求分配给空闲的后端服务器处理,从而实现负载均衡。

常见的反向代理负载均衡软件有Nginx、HAProxy等。

3. 链路层负载均衡

链路层负载均衡技术主要在网络层实现,通过在网络设备上配置负载均衡策略,将网络流量分散到不同的链路或服务器上。

这种技术适用于大型网络架构,如CDN内容分发网络。

四、负载均衡技术的应用场景

1. 高并发应用

对于需要处理大量并发请求的应用,如电商、社交平台等,负载均衡技术可以有效分散请求负载,避免服务器过载,提高系统的并发处理能力和稳定性。

2. 分布式系统

在分布式系统中,多个服务器需要协同处理请求。

负载均衡技术可以将请求分配给不同的服务器节点,实现资源的合理利用和系统的可扩展性。

3. 云服务环境

在云服务环境中,资源池化的特性使得负载均衡技术尤为重要。

通过负载均衡,可以充分利用云服务器的计算资源,提高应用性能。

五、负载均衡技术的实施方法

1. 选择合适的负载均衡策略

根据应用的特点和需求,选择合适的负载均衡策略是关键。

常见的负载均衡策略包括轮询、权重轮询、最少连接数等。

2. 配置负载均衡器

根据选择的负载均衡策略,合理配置负载均衡器是实现负载均衡的关键步骤。

需要根据服务器的性能、带宽等情况进行合理的配置。

3. 监控和调整

在负载均衡系统运行过程中,需要实时监控系统的性能和数据流量,根据实际情况对负载均衡策略进行调整和优化。

六、结论

掌握云服务器负载均衡技术是提升应用性能的关键。

通过合理选择和应用负载均衡技术,可以有效分散请求负载,提高系统的并发处理能力和稳定性。

在实际应用中,需要根据应用的特点和需求选择合适的负载均衡策略和技术,并进行合理的配置、监控和调整。

随着云计算技术的不断发展,负载均衡技术将在未来的云计算领域发挥更加重要的作用。

赞(0)
未经允许不得转载:优乐评测网 » 掌握云服务器负载均衡技术:提升应用性能的关键

优乐评测网 找服务器 更专业 更方便 更快捷!

专注IDC行业资源共享发布,给大家带来方便快捷的资源查找平台!

联系我们